ABSTRACT:
A harvesting machine comprises a body which rests on the ground both in a work position and in a transport position through at least one wheel connected directly or indirectly to the body. The harvesting machine includes an orientation element used to orient the wheel in a direction of transport. The orientation of the wheel for the purpose of transport is performed in a simple and quick manner, while allowing, during work, the pivoting of the wheel around its shaft connecting it to the body.
